Web"Kill Bill" is a song by American singer-songwriter SZA from her second studio album, SOS (2024). The song gets its title from Kill Bill (2003–2004), a martial arts film duology that focuses on an assassin named the Bride and her quest to exact revenge on her ex-boyfriend through murder.
